What a cab receipt generator for financial services does

A cab receipt generator for financial services is a digital tool that creates standardized, itemized taxi and rideshare receipts tailored to accounting, auditing, and expense management workflows used by banks, investment firms, and lenders. The generator formats vendor details, fare breakdowns, timestamps, trip IDs, tax calculations, and payer information into structured receipts that integrate with accounting systems and expense platforms. It produces machine-readable output suitable for automated reconciliation and supports configurable templates and metadata fields to meet internal controls and regulatory recordkeeping requirements across financial operations.

Common challenges when managing cab receipts in finance

  • Inconsistent receipt formats that complicate automated ingestion and reconciliation.
  • Missing mandatory metadata such as trip ID or client billing codes causes rejected expense claims.
  • Difficulty enforcing retention and access controls across distributed finance teams and vendors.
  • Manual verification increases time spent per claim and raises risk of data-entry errors.

How the cab receipt generator integrates with finance systems

A typical data flow converts raw trip details into structured receipts, then sends them to accounting and archival systems for processing.

  • Data ingestion: Import trip logs or receive API payloads from vendors.
  • Template rendering: Map fields to a standardized receipt template.
  • Validation: Run format and policy checks on required fields.
  • Export: Push receipts to ERP, expense tools, or cloud storage.

Best practices for secure and accurate cab receipt generation

Adopt consistent controls and integrations to ensure receipts are complete, auditable, and usable for finance and compliance processes.

Standardize templates and required metadata
Define a single template for all receipts including mandatory fields like trip ID, fare breakdown, payer and payee details, client matter code, and tax elements to ensure consistent ingestion and reduce reconciliation errors across finance systems.
Enable validations and automated checks
Implement field-level validation, format checks, and cross-field rules to catch inconsistencies before receipts are accepted, preventing downstream manual corrections and audit exceptions.
Maintain immutable audit trails
Capture creation, modification, and export events with timestamps and user IDs stored in tamper-evident logs to support audits and legal discovery.
Align retention and access policies
Apply role-based access, encryption, and retention schedules aligned with regulatory and corporate requirements to protect sensitive data and preserve records for required periods.
